Lubershane: Retail electricity prices will outpace inflation, driving broader inflation

Andy Lubershane · Enter the electric supercycle · Jun 18, 2026 · at 7:07

Andy Lubershane, Head of Research at Energy Impact Partners, explains how supply chain price lags will soon hit retail electricity consumers.

“I have a very high degree of confidence that moving forward, because as you said, all this stuff is, is leading indicators prices are going to rise faster than inflation overall, and because electricity is sort of a Foundational good for the economy. They'll actually be, you know, a feedback loop or they're a driver of inflation too.”
